Output 0c7624b3394a1171815f1b2b0fa25c58166a359786f2e8f2d91c40892caebb1e:1

value
149884635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7c85f40764199af9e38e992576a85e0ac8ba06a OP_EQUAL
address
3GzAog8S3W54o3kDjNiGjDQQN1wFQSWrHC
transaction
0c7624b3394a1171815f1b2b0fa25c58166a359786f2e8f2d91c40892caebb1e
spent
true